Exploring the Advantages of Stackable Home Batteries
Stackable home batteries introduce an innovative solution for energy storage, allowing homeowners to effortlessly install multiple units. This adaptability significantly boosts their energy capacity, catering to diverse needs. The modular nature of these batteries enables expansion according to personal preferences or community requirements, making them an ideal choice for various energy challenges.
Key Advantages of Stackable Home Batteries
One of the most significant benefits of stackable home batteries is their ability to deliver backup energy during outages. By incorporating several batteries, households can enhance their energy independence, ensuring that essential services remain functional when the grid is down. This feature is vital for bolstering community resilience, especially in areas susceptible to natural calamities or frequent power disruptions.
Building Stronger Community Resilience
Communities that embrace stackable home batteries can establish a more resilient energy framework. When several households within a neighborhood adopt these batteries, they can form a localized energy network. This arrangement facilitates energy sharing, guaranteeing the operation of critical facilities like medical centers and emergency response teams during emergencies.
Economic Feasibility and Flexibility
Stackable home batteries offer a financially viable solution for energy storage. Homeowners can begin with one unit and incrementally expand their system as necessary, promoting affordability. Moreover, this flexibility allows for straightforward upgrades as technology evolves, eliminating the need to overhaul entire systems.
Advancing Renewable Energy Utilization
Stackable home batteries are essential in enhancing the adoption of renewable energy sources like solar and wind. They can store surplus energy generated during peak production periods, ensuring that renewable energy remains accessible even when generation decreases. This functionality not only optimizes the utilization of renewable resources but also reduces reliance on fossil fuels, fostering a more sustainable future.
